I would have the codes checked. The previous code should be stored in memory. May have been something other than the fuel pump. Seems odd that it would go off, yet you still have the same issue.
Yes, when the check engine light illuminates, it stores an error code. An OBD II scanner is hooked to the port and error codes are then downloaded. Error codes will come out such as PO203 for example. You can then Google the error code and a list of possibilities will pop up. Some auto stores such as Autozone will read the codes for you. The error codes are how dealerships and garages figure out what is wrong with your car.
